Jasmine’s mother is injured leaving her to navigate between the levels. She is not accepted by those on the second level because she is not dark enough, but on the first level she also does not fit in with the mostly white mall workers.
There are a number of current issues covered in this book. But the main focus is on race, bigotry and tolerance. As young Jasmine watches the adults on both Levels, it is plain that she is confused by the attitudes of these grownups.
I felt that the characters required a little bit more depth to overcome the fairy obvious allegory. There were a few things that didn’t quite ring true, one of them being the ending. Surely, in this day and age with this scenario would not be possible.
However, this was a fast read and I was hooked from the beginning. I was compelled to read it to the end to discover the fate of Jasmine.… (más)
